Gratia Kovatch
COTA/L
Gratia has over 10 years of experience providing pediatric occupational therapy services. Before entering the OT field, she worked with children in foster care, inpatient mental health settings, and camp programs. She earned her bachelor’s degree in Criminal Justice from the University of Dayton and later completed her associate’s degree in Occupational Therapy after seeing the kids she worked with in need of these services.
Gratia has extensive experience working with preschool-aged children on the autism spectrum and is AEIOU feeding trained and trained in Handwriting Without Tears. She believes that play-based therapy is a great way to work on goals in a low-pressure way.
She offers services through KEIS and clinical private practice at KTL Therapy.
